How do I install a Nexus Codex visual?

Nexus Codex visuals are available through Microsoft AppSource. To install:

  1. Open your report in Power BI Desktop or the Power BI Service.
  2. In the Visualizations pane, click the ellipsis (...) and select "Get more visuals".
  3. Search for the visual name or "Nexus Codex" in the AppSource marketplace.
  4. Click "Add" to install the visual into your report.

Alternatively, visit Microsoft AppSource directly and search for Nexus Codex.

How does licensing work?

Nexus Codex visuals are licensed at $1.99 USD per user per month. Licensing is managed entirely through the Microsoft 365 Admin Center -- your organisation's IT administrator can assign and manage licenses from there.

For billing inquiries, your Microsoft 365 administrator can view subscription details in the Admin Center under Billing > Your products.

Which Power BI environments are supported?

All Nexus Codex visuals are compatible with:

  • Power BI Desktop -- Windows application
  • Power BI Service -- Web-based reports and dashboards

Our visuals are built using the Power BI Visuals SDK and follow Microsoft's certification standards for broad compatibility.

Do your visuals support high contrast mode?

Yes. All Nexus Codex visuals support Power BI's high contrast colour schemes to ensure accessibility compliance. High contrast mode is automatically detected and applied when enabled in your Power BI settings.

Do your visuals send data outside Power BI?

No. Nexus Codex visuals process and render data entirely within the Power BI environment. No data is transmitted to external servers, no network requests are made, and no cookies or tracking technologies are used. For full details, see our Privacy Policy.

A visual is not rendering correctly. What should I do?

If a visual is not displaying as expected, try the following steps:

  1. Verify that you have assigned the correct data fields to each field well.
  2. Check that your data types are correct (e.g., numeric fields for measures).
  3. Try removing and re-adding the visual to the report canvas.
  4. Update to the latest version of Power BI Desktop.
  5. Clear your browser cache if using the Power BI Service.
